格式化

廣告

廣告2

2013年8月8日 星期四

[Android程式範例] 判斷某個套件package是否已安裝

  final PackageManager packageManager = getPackageManager();
  List mPackageInfo = packageManager.getInstalledPackages(0);
  for (int i = 0; i < mPackageInfo.size(); i++)
  {
   //獲取到AP包名  
   if (mPackageInfo.get(i).packageName.equals("com.google.android.apps.plus"))
   {
    isInstalling = true;
    break;
   }
  }

[Android SDK特色教學] 意圖Intent Play app至指定的package

有安裝google play的話就開啟程式,如果沒有的話就開啟網頁版的 

String sParam = "com.google.android.apps.plus";

try
{
    // Open app with Google Play app
    intent = new Intent(Intent.ACTION_VIEW, Uri.parse("market://details?id="+sParam));
    startActivity(intent);
}
catch (android.content.ActivityNotFoundException anfe)
{
    // Open Google Play website
    intent = new Intent(Intent.ACTION_VIEW, Uri.parse("http://play.google.com/store/apps/details?id="+sParam));
    startActivity(intent);
}

2013年8月5日 星期一

[Android app開發基本概念] SQLite使用儒約日比較日期字串區間

我測試了無數的結果顯示,只有使用儒約日來比較是最完美無缺的!
可能是我的問題吧,我使用了datetime()含式來比較比沒有返回應該的結果。
我也是用了最簡單的BETWEEN來比較某期間的日期,也是沒有返回正確的結果。